Grant Turner

Grant Turner In 2020, Grant Turner, former Chief Financial Officer (CFO) at the U.S. Agency for Global Media (USAGM), along with fellow executives and impacted employees, stepped forward as whistleblowers to report abuses by political operatives installed at Voice of America, its sibling networks, and its oversight agency USAGM. Maria Yovanovitch

Maria Yovanovitch In November 2019, Maria Yovanovitch, former United States Ambassador to Ukraine, testified at former President Trump’s first impeachment hearing. Anika Collier Navaroli

Anika Collier Navaroli Anika Navaroli, former senior policy expert for Twitter’s safety team, testified during public hearings of the United States House Select Committee on the January 6 Attack regarding Twitter’s refusal to remove content fomenting and then foreseeably culminating in the violent January 6th attack on the U.S. Capitol. John Elias

John Elias John Elias, the former acting Chief of Staff to the Head of the Department of Justice Antitrust Division, blew the whistle on politically motivated investigations ordered by Attorney General William Barr.
